How Advanced Repricing Affected User Interface

Repricing Tabs

Tabs in the Advanced Repricing interface are now organized as follows:

  • Repricing strategies – lists all your Repricing strategies, along with their details.
  • Repricing opportunities – lists all the products where there’s a repricing opportunity, according to your Repricing strategies.
  • Repricing executions – lists all the performed repricing actions, along with their details.
  • Repricing settings – this is where you can change settings of your Advanced Repricing module.

    Repricing Strategies

    Account ➜ Modules ➜ Repricing ➜ Repricing strategies tab

    Existing Strategies

    Your existing strategies are prioritized by their current position on the screen (from left to right) by default, however, strategy priority can be changed by dragging certain strategies in front of the others. 

    New Strategies

    You can choose between strategy templates offered or create a strategy from scratch using a set of rules nested in the Repricing strategy builder.

    default repricing strategies

    After you choose your option, the repricing builder will open in the right part of the screen. It is mandatory to fill in the strategy name field. The repricing builder is divided into three sets of rules:

    • Strategy based rules – it is mandatory to choose one of these rules to start creating a strategy 
    • Filter rules – these rules are used for the filtration of datasets for repricing calculation and they are optional
    • Auxiliary rules – these rules are used for optimizing calculated prices and they are optional. The new feature is the Time frame rule allowing you to pre-determine when the created strategy should be active. Raise and drop options are now grouped under the Price change direction auxiliary rule

    FAQs

    Can I time-limit my Repricing Strategies?

    • Yes! The time-frame filter enables you to do just that!

    Can I limit the price changes Advanced Repricing can perform? 

    • Yes. You can set various limits to the Repricing rules you choose. Some examples are absolute values, percent values, and limiting changes only to price increases or decreases. There are also many other rules you can apply, so feel free to explore!

    Can I have multiple Repricing Strategies active at once? 

    • Yes. We are well aware of the fact that different market conditions call for different strategies, sometimes even simultaneous ones. The only thing you need to decide on is the priority of each Strategy you have.

    Will I be able to know what repricing actions have been performed on my account? 

    • Yes. Price2Spy has an activity log that stores all the repricing actions performed by this module.
